Over 100 pounds of compressed ganja seized in St Mary, four arrested
Three men and a woman were on Thursday arrested by the police in St Mary arising from the seizure of over 100 pounds of compressed ganja.
They are being held on reasonable suspicion of breaches of the Dangerous Drugs Act.
The police report that cops assigned to the Area 2 Narcotics Police Division were conducting an operation along the main roads in Retreat and Rio Nuevo last night where several vehicles were signalled to stop.
In the line of vehicles were a 2014 black Toyota Noah and a 2013 grey Toyota Axio.
The occupants obeyed the lawmen, but immediately fled both vehicles.
A search of both vehicles was carried out and 20 knitted bags containing a total of 118 parcels of ganja were found in the Toyota Noah.
The lawmen later intercepted a 2018 white Toyota Corolla Axio which the police say, based on intelligence, is said to have been the pilot vehicle.
The occupants were arrested.
The investigation is ongoing.
